21 minutes ago, UDO said:

u dont understand the current claim system u need the additional flags surrounding your main base so that u dont get overlaps covering your base effectivly giving ownership to other players , 

 

that is the main reason i have more than i need as a smaller comapny , 

 

there are selfish players that just claim out of greed , but the majority are just protecting resources and their own bases 

of course if they ever fix it so that claims cannot overlap then that will solve this problem. personally i think they should have predivided up each island into defined sectors and you claim the sector with a flag. each sector should have been no bigger than the current systems flag area. or smaller if it included rare or powerful resources.

11 hours ago, UDO said:

u dont understand the current claim system u need the additional flags surrounding your main base so that u dont get overlaps covering your base effectivly giving ownership to other players , 

 

that is the main reason i have more than i need as a smaller comapny , 

 

there are selfish players that just claim out of greed , but the majority are just protecting resources and their own bases 

Sadly this is true, i claimed a tiny piece of shallow water/rocks away from the island, and a week later some1 claimed a land flag nearby and turned it into a sea flag, which claimed a much larger area and broke my bed spawns, so u do have to claim around ur 1st claim unfortunately.
